Transaction 143afa6fd6a6fb89cc5bb13928116221b5dc4e8da988fb8ef50241fb3a724eb8
2 Input
2 Outputs
- 143afa6fd6a6fb89cc5bb13928116221b5dc4e8da988fb8ef50241fb3a724eb8:0
- 143afa6fd6a6fb89cc5bb13928116221b5dc4e8da988fb8ef50241fb3a724eb8:1
value 1859643
address 146J4J9a9Hbzq5SsvmmLnDrBvembHEJfWh
value 2302983
address 3HpSscRKCzdaGBjBgfNvxjZCnmFusGd2Y5